What is clinical trials? 
The first proper clinical trial was conducted by the physician Linb..
Clinical trial is a systematic investigation in human subjects for evaluating the safety and efficacy of a new new drug substance.. 
There are 4 phases of clinical trials.. 

   Phase 0
  .Microdosing study 
  .Not been technally fully developed
  . Nor mendatory 
  .Less than 1/100
  .To obtain preliminary pharmacokinetic        data.. 

Phase 1-Human pharmacology and safety
 .Carried out by qualified clinical     .pharmacologist /Trained physician 
 .Healthy voluntees
 .20-80 volunteers 
 .Lowest dose 1/100 and highest 1/10
 .Determined dose range 
 .Safety, Tolerability 
 .P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ic
 .Duration -6Months

Phase 2-Therapeutic exploration and dose ranging 
.100-500 volunteers 
.Therapeutic efficacy, Ceiling effect 
.Control and randomized 
.Blinded and open label 
.Duration -6 months to 3 years

Phase 3-Therapeutic confirmation /Comparison 
.500-3000 volunteers 
.Comparison to existing therapy 
.Safety nd tolerabolity on larger scale 
.Aim to establish the value of drug 
.Duration -Take upto 5 years 

Phase 4-Post maketting survelliance /Data gathering studeies 
.Collect the data from physicians 
.Physicians identified data about efficacy, acceptability and adverse effect.. 
.Uncommon idosyncratic adverse effect
